About Law Offices Of Susan E. Christiansen

At the Fairfield, California, Law Offices of Susan E. Christiansen, our family law attorneys believe that our clients deserve to be treated with the utmost courtesy and respect, especially during times of emotional pain and stress. We are not a large, impersonal law firm; we are a small firm that gets to know all clients and works hard on their behalf. Our family law attorneys attentively listen to our clients’ concerns, thoroughly investigate the relevant law, and find legal solutions that meet their specific needs. Over many years of work, our attorneys have helped thousands of clients with a variety of services in family law in Northern California, including divorce, child custody & visitation, child support, property division, military divorce, interstate child custody, and divorce modifications, among others. As a measure of our success, many of our cases come from referrals from former clients and other attorneys.
